Skip to content

Upgrade MCP Java SDK to 2.0.0-M2 and document breaking changes#5879

Merged
tzolov merged 1 commit intospring-projects:mainfrom
tzolov:mcp-2.0.0-M2
Apr 24, 2026
Merged

Upgrade MCP Java SDK to 2.0.0-M2 and document breaking changes#5879
tzolov merged 1 commit intospring-projects:mainfrom
tzolov:mcp-2.0.0-M2

Conversation

@tzolov
Copy link
Copy Markdown
Contributor

@tzolov tzolov commented Apr 24, 2026

  • Bump from to in pom.xml
  • Add upgrade notes for 2.0.0-M6 covering MCP SDK 2.0.0 breaking changes: server-side tool input validation enabled by default, return type change from to , removal of from HTTP client transports, and removal of sealed MCP schema interfaces
  • Update mcp-security.adoc to remove the 1.1.x branch restriction and direct users to the project repo for the latest supported version

- Bump  from  to  in pom.xml
- Add upgrade notes for 2.0.0-M6 covering MCP SDK 2.0.0 breaking changes:
  server-side tool input validation enabled by default,
  return type change from  to ,
  removal of  from HTTP client transports,
  and removal of sealed MCP schema interfaces
- Update mcp-security.adoc to remove the 1.1.x branch restriction and
  direct users to the project repo for the latest supported version

Signed-off-by: Christian Tzolov <christian.tzolov@broadcom.com>
@tzolov tzolov added this to the 2.0.0-M5 milestone Apr 24, 2026
@tzolov tzolov added the MCP label Apr 24, 2026
@tzolov tzolov merged commit 5a9335b into spring-projects:main Apr 24, 2026
4 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ant